Vantrell Systems plans net growth of 42 roles next year, concentrated in the Oakmere engineering hub and the client success group supporting the Ledgerline platform. Attrition assumptions remain at 9%. Backfills in corporate functions will require CFO approval. Recruiting costs are budgeted within existing envelopes, and no new office space is required. Finance will present the full model at the January session. The rationale for the weighting toward Oakmere is summarized in the confidential note appended below.

confidential, kahog-bawif: The northern region missed its Pramir quota by 20.0 percent last quarter. Casaxek Freight plans to lower the Fraion list price by 41.5 percent in December. The finance team signed off on a budget of $236.4 million for Project Druius. The renewal with Fenysix Partners closes at $91.3 million a year, 2.1 percent below the last contract.

Quarterly Planning Note — Sales Leads

The sale of the Merrow Components unit to Stellharbour Industries is expected to complete next quarter. Pipeline accounts tied to Merrow products will transfer at close; all other targets stay with existing territories. Commission treatment for in-flight deals is unchanged. Please reconcile your forecasts by the planning deadline and hold off on reassigning accounts. The confidential planning note follows below.

internal memo for kahif-hawip: Headcount on the Quenix team goes from 3 to 140 by the end of January. Gross margin on Quenix came in at 5 percent against a plan of 5 percent.

## Tuning

The receipt mailer (Almsgate) batches donation receipts and sends through the Thornquay relay. On-call: if the queue backs up, resist the urge to crank batch size — the relay rate-limits per connection, and bigger batches just mean bigger retries. Scale worker count first, then shorten the flush interval. Dedupe window must stay longer than the retry horizon or donors get duplicate receipts, which generates tickets. All knobs live in one place and are read at worker start. Current production values follow.

tuning table, kajop-yafof:
QUOTAS = {
    "wenath": 10,
    "ulaael": 5,
}